Avidin is a fascinating and exceptionally stable protein found within the albumen, or white, of a raw egg. Its initial purpose is believed to be antimicrobial, helping protect the developing embryo from bacteria by sequestering biotin, a necessary nutrient for many microorganisms. However, this same high-affinity binding property has implications for human nutrition, specifically concerning the absorption of the B-complex vitamin, biotin.
What is Avidin and How Does It Work?
Avidin is a glycoprotein with a tetrameric structure, meaning it is composed of four identical subunits. Each of these subunits has a binding site that can lock onto a single molecule of biotin with one of the strongest non-covalent bonds known in nature. When a person consumes raw egg white, the digestive system cannot break down this incredibly stable avidin-biotin complex. As a result, the complex passes through the small intestine, and the biotin is excreted from the body without ever being absorbed. Because avidin is resistant to the body's digestive enzymes, the biotin remains locked away and unavailable for use in metabolic processes.
The Direct Effect: Reduced Biotin Absorption
Avidin's primary and most significant nutritional effect is its powerful interference with biotin absorption. While biotin deficiency is rare in those who consume a normal, balanced diet, the risk increases with excessive, consistent intake of raw egg whites. Athletes and bodybuilders who consume large quantities of raw eggs in smoothies, for example, were historically susceptible to this form of deficiency before the risks were widely known and understood. The risk comes from making biotin, whether from the egg yolk or other dietary sources, unavailable for the body to absorb and utilize. For most people, a cooked egg is a good source of biotin; a single whole, cooked egg provides about 10 mcg of biotin. In its raw form, however, the avidin in the white can prevent the body from accessing the biotin in the yolk.
Symptoms of Biotin Deficiency
Symptoms of biotin deficiency appear gradually and are often non-specific, making them difficult to diagnose without a full medical evaluation. In severe cases, particularly those linked to long-term raw egg white consumption, the clinical picture can be quite pronounced. The symptoms include:
- Dermatological problems: A red, scaly rash often appears around body orifices like the eyes, nose, and mouth. Dry skin and conjunctivitis are also common.
- Hair issues: Thinning hair (alopecia) is a classic symptom of biotin deficiency. The hair may also become fine and brittle.
- Neurological manifestations: In more severe cases, neurological symptoms can develop, including lethargy, hallucinations, and a tingling sensation in the extremities (paresthesias).
- Other symptoms: Muscular pain, fatigue, and depression have also been reported in individuals with severe biotin deficiency.
How Cooking Prevents Avidin's Effect
The solution to this absorption problem is remarkably simple: cook the eggs. The application of heat, whether by boiling, frying, or scrambling, denatures the avidin protein. This process changes the protein's shape, specifically disrupting the strong binding site for biotin. Once denatured, avidin can no longer bind to biotin effectively, allowing the vitamin to be absorbed normally by the body. The heat also serves the critical function of killing harmful bacteria like Salmonella, making cooked eggs far safer to consume than raw ones.
The Importance of Cooking Eggs
Thorough cooking is the most reliable method for ensuring both food safety and nutrient availability when it comes to eggs. The benefits of cooking extend beyond just inactivating avidin. It also significantly improves the bioavailability of the egg's protein, allowing the body to absorb more of this vital nutrient compared to raw consumption. The United States Department of Agriculture (USDA) recommends heating eggs to a high enough temperature to eliminate potential Salmonella contamination. The denaturing of avidin is a fortunate side effect of this important food safety practice. Avidin in Raw Egg White vs. Cooked Egg White
| Feature | Raw Egg White (Active Avidin) | Cooked Egg White (Denatured Avidin) |
|---|---|---|
| Biotin Binding | Binds very strongly to biotin, forming an indigestible complex. | The protein is denatured by heat, losing its ability to bind to biotin. |
| Biotin Absorption | Prevents the absorption of dietary biotin in the gut. | Allows for normal, unimpeded biotin absorption. |
| Protein Bioavailability | Lower bioavailability, as digestive enzymes have a harder time breaking down raw protein. | Higher bioavailability, as the protein is easier for the body to digest and absorb. |
| Food Safety Risk | High risk of Salmonella contamination, which can cause serious illness. | Minimal risk of Salmonella contamination, as the bacteria are killed by heat. |
| Overall Health Impact | Potential for biotin deficiency with excessive consumption; risk of foodborne illness. | Safe for consumption and ensures full nutrient and protein benefits. |
Other Sources of Biotin
Biotin is widely available in many foods, so a diversified diet generally prevents any risk of deficiency. Eggs themselves are an excellent source, but it's important to consume them cooked. Other foods rich in biotin include:
- Organ meats (e.g., liver)
- Nuts (e.g., almonds, peanuts)
- Legumes (e.g., peas, beans, lentils)
- Sweet potatoes
- Mushrooms
- Salmon
- Avocado
- Broccoli
- Bananas
Conclusion
In summary, avidin, the protein found in raw egg whites, decreases the absorption of biotin by binding to it with an extremely strong bond. This prevents the body from utilizing the vitamin, which can lead to a deficiency over time if large amounts of raw eggs are consumed regularly. Fortunately, this nutritional issue is easily avoided by cooking eggs thoroughly, a process that denatures avidin and also mitigates the risk of foodborne illnesses like Salmonella. For a healthy and safe approach, always opt for cooked eggs and enjoy a balanced diet that includes a variety of biotin-rich foods.
